HDMV vs. PATN
HDMV (First Trust Horizon Managed Volatility Developed Intl ETF) and PATN (Pacer Nasdaq International Patent Leaders ETF) are both Foreign Large Cap Equities funds. HDMV is actively managed, while PATN is passively managed. Over the past year, HDMV returned 9.31% vs 73.81% for PATN. A 0.58 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. HDMV charges 0.80%/yr vs 0.65%/yr for PATN.
